Job Summary
We are seeking a highly motivated Freelance Full Stack .NET Developer to join our dynamic remote team. This role offers an exciting opportunity to contribute to innovative software development projects by designing, developing, and maintaining scalable web applications. As a key player in our development efforts, you will leverage your expertise in both front-end and back-end technologies to deliver high-quality solutions that meet client needs and drive business success. This position is ideal for a proactive developer who thrives in a flexible, fast-paced environment and is passionate about creating seamless user experiences through cutting-edge technology.
Responsibilities
- Collaborate with cross-functional teams to gather requirements and translate them into technical specifications.
- Develop, test, and deploy robust web applications using ASP.NET, C#, and related frameworks.
- Design intuitive UI components with HTML, CSS, JavaScript, TypeScript, React, Angular, and Bootstrap to enhance user engagement.
- Implement RESTful APIs and web services to enable seamless data exchange between systems.
- Optimize application performance through debugging, code reviews, and efficient database design using SQL Server, MySQL, PostgreSQL, or MongoDB.
- Participate actively in Agile development cycles, including sprint planning, daily stand-ups, and retrospectives.
- Maintain version control with GitHub or TFS (Team Foundation Server) while adhering to SDLC (Software Development Life Cycle) best practices.
Skills
- Strong proficiency in .NET framework (.NET Core/ASP.NET), C#, and object-oriented programming principles.
- Extensive experience with front-end development using HTML5, CSS3, JavaScript, React.js, Angular, TypeScript, Bootstrap, and UI/UX best practices.
- Proven ability to develop RESTful APIs and integrate third-party web services using SOAP or REST protocols.
- Familiarity with database design and management using Microsoft SQL Server, MySQL, PostgreSQL, or MongoDB; including writing complex queries with T-SQL or PL/SQL.
- Knowledge of microservices architecture, WCF (Windows Communication Foundation), AWS cloud services (EC2, S3), Azure integrations, and CI/CD pipelines for automated deployment.
- Experience with software development methodologies such as Agile or Scrum; familiarity with version control tools like GitHub or SVN.
- Strong debugging skills combined with experience in unit testing frameworks to ensure code quality and reliability.
- Ability to work independently on multiple projects while managing deadlines effectively in a remote setting. Join us as a Freelance Full Stack .NET Developer if you're eager to craft innovative solutions that make an impact! Bring your expertise in software development across diverse technologies while enjoying the flexibility of remote work—empowering you to excel professionally from anywhere in the world!
Job Types: Part-time, Temporary
Pay: $5,000.00 - $15,000.00 per month
Work Location: Remote